What got me through my “Dark Night of the Soul” was envisioning myself walking – envisioning this every day. I would tell myself I would walk again and that I would not need a wheelchair. I kept seeing this and focusing on it. I found an excellent physical therapist and we found that my body responded well to pool therapy. Once my legs realized they could move with the support of the water, without so much pain, it seemed like a quicker path back to homeostasis. When I could finally get out of the pool without collapsing, without the support of the water (the difference between the water and air was amazing!), I added light weights and stationary bike to my routine- three minutes at a time, then five, then six…  This succession took me a few weeks.

By the end of a few months, I was pushing 90lbs with my legs. I had been diagnosed with fibromyalgia and chronic fatigue syndrome, but these diagnoses did not include issues with legs and tremors and I felt (as well as my primary care doctor) that these were overlooking some severe neurological symptoms that were not explained by most medical books. These diagnoses also did not satisfy me because none of the medications or supplements for fibromyalgia or chronic fatigue syndrome did anything to help. 

One suspect at the time was that the 2007 flu shot may have caused an autoimmune response, since my symptoms came on like a flu and were extremely debilitating as far as my respiratory system goes. This "mystery illness" at the time seemed untreatable and was not asthmatic, despite aggressive nebulizer treatments, a 14-day round of antibiotics and steroids. I remember the worst of it was when I needed to take three breaths to say one sentence.  

Within one month, all of my glands were incredibly swollen, it looked like I had the mumps, but I tested negative for that and mono. My underarms swelled out to the size of peaches. Tests for lymphoma, standard ELISA test for Lyme, Cat Scratch Fever, HIV, syphilis and every other infectious disease were ordered – still nothing. Then my hands started swelling and hurting to use, but I was negative for rheumatoid arthritis, lupus and other suspect autoimmune diseases. When April 2008 rolled around, I had lost my job, lost my apartment, and had to move in with my parents because I was so ill. 

Then one day, while taking Maggie (my parents’ little Cairn terrier) for a walk, my knees grew week, and my legs would not support me. I found them sinking to the ground and as weak as spaghetti.  I just sat there in the road wondering how I was going to get back home, as my legs would not work. 

After a rest, I was thankfully able to get back up. My legs were trembling and shaking madly, but I slowly made it back to my parents’ house, where my step-father then took me to the ER. This was the beginning of the round of testing for multiple sclerosis and other diseases of the nervous system.  That was over two years ago.

Now with with my current diagnosis of chronic Lyme Disease, I understand that the bacteria may have sat dormant in my body for the summer of 2007 and all that it needed was a "kick" of the flu vaccine that December for my immune system to allow it to take over. I never had the erythema migrans rash, the bulls-eye mark that occurs in a percentage of those who become infected with Lyme Disease.


I still have "flares" every 4-6 weeks and if I get a flu virus. During these times, I use a walker or cane and sometimes my legs buckle completely, but it is only temporary and can last about one week. When I caught the Swine Flu in November 2009, all my symptoms came back in its entirety. It took me months to feel symptom-free again.

For those readers who are not familiar with what the term "transfiguration" means, it is a term that was coined by Sandra Ingerman and is rather esoteric work. Shamans, and those who are familiar with journeying, spiritually traveling to other dimensions, meet their power animals from the Lower World, or teachers from the Upper World to "merge." Those power animals in the Lower World (which appears very earthy to most shamans) and teachers Upper World (which appears to most as rather ethereal) have already built a rapport with the shaman before this transfiguration work. Merging simply means "dropping form" since in reality (and non-reality) we are all formless. It is we humans who are the ones caught up on form.

As I stated, for many the teachers in the Upper World seem more ethereal, more angelic. Whatever one's spiritual or cultural background, if one passes into either the Lower or Upper World, you are free of your ego or the mind, which is very limiting  in any case, but particularly shamanic work. These teachers and power animals who appear can be quite surprising, as someone with a Buddhist background may have Christ appear as his or her teacher, or someone with a Christian background may have a Hindu Goddess be one of their teachers.

Something that is well known in shamanism is to never "brag" about one's teacher or power animal. To do so will take the power away from the relationship one has with the force.
